FIFA World Cup 2026 US
The FIFA World Cup 2026 will be a landmark event as it brings together teams from across the globe to compete in the United States, Canada, and Mexico, making it the first to be hosted by three countries simultaneously. One of the exciting aspects of the 2026 World Cup is the expanded format that allows more teams to qualify, increasing competition and unpredictability. This also means more matches, more cities involved, and a wider celebration of football culture all across North America. For visitors and locals, planning ahead is key.
